Cuvettes
Cuvettes in all capacities are designed for the best spectroscopic or electroporation testing results. Composed of glass, plastic, or quarts, disposable and reusable options tailor to sample and deliver reproducible results. The cuvettes may come completely transparent, aluminum plated, or have select sides clear to guide light through desired path. Small rectangular or cylindrical shaped cuvettes allow easy UV absorption observations or cell transformations. Designs to fit specific automated equipment are also available.
